Overview Table: Old Guy Names & Their Vibes

NameMeaningOriginEmotional VibeModern Feel
TheodoreGift of GodGreekWarm & intelligentExtremely trendy
WalterArmy rulerGermanRugged & wiseVintage cool
ArthurBearCelticNoble & legendaryElegant revival
FrankFree manGermanTough & straightforwardRetro masculine
HenryEstate rulerGermanRefined & classicModern favorite
AlfredWise counselorEnglishIntellectual & calmSoft vintage
StanleyStone clearingEnglishCozy & dependableQuiet comeback
EugeneWellbornGreekOldmoney eleganceRare classic
HarveyBattle worthyFrenchKind & quirkyIndie revival
LouisFamous warriorFrenchSophisticated & timelessLuxury classic

Ernest

Ernest literally means “serious,” and the emotional tone matches perfectly.

It feels:

  • intelligent
  • traditional
  • literary
  • trustworthy

Oscar Wilde’s The Importance of Being Earnest also gave the name enduring cultural sophistication.
